How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Greenburgh?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Greenburgh Studio Apartments | $2,532 | $1,750 | $3,400 |
| Greenburgh 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,301 | $1,800 | $10,000+ |
| Greenburgh 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,373 | $2,500 | $10,000+ |
| Greenburgh 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,978 | $2,800 | $7,835 |
| Greenburgh 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,650 | $4,650 | $4,650 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Greenburgh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Greenburgh?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Greenburgh with Washer/Dryer is at One Lyon Place listed at $2,295.
How much is the average rent for Greenburgh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Greenburgh with Washer/Dryer is $3,852.
What is the largest Greenburgh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Greenburgh is a 1,433 square feet unit starting from $2,995 at River Tides.
What is the average size for Greenburgh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Greenburgh is currently at 565 sq ft.
